Hello,

I have another question about the xls libname.

If my excel spreadsheet is password protected how do you get around that? It doesn't seem to work unless I take the password off manually but I need to have it there as the data is confidential. Also I am trying to avoid using dde.

My code is in the last thread if it helps. I am having a bit of trouble looking up much information on the xls libname!

Thanks a lot

It's funny. This is not mentioned in any documentation as far as I know. Strange, becuase it seems kind of basic functionality/situation. All I found was a sentence in a Global Forum paper:

http://www2.sas.com/proceedings/forum2007/004-2007.pdf

under section 5. This is not a Institute contributed paper.

So, I think there is no way of reading this without having to disable your password. But if this data is sensitive, I suggest that you copy the Excel file to a safe location, and disable the password in that copy. Wouldn't that be sufficient?
